BREAKING: Atiku, Obi, Amaechi, others hold Abuja meeting over Electoral Act amendments

Key opposition politicians, including former Vice-President Atiku Abubakar and the 2023 presidential candidate of the Labour Party, Peter Obi, on Thursday gathered in Abuja to deliberate on developments surrounding the Electoral Act and other pressing national issues.

The meeting, which is being held at the Lagos/Osun Hall of Transcorp Hilton Abuja, is expected to produce a unified position from the opposition bloc, with participants scheduled to brief journalists after their deliberations.

Among those present are former Senate President David Mark; a leading figure in the New Nigeria Peoples Party, Buba Galadima; former Rivers State Governor Rotimi Amaechi; and the National Secretary of the African Democratic Congress, Rauf Aregbesola.

Other stakeholders spotted at the venue include the ADC National Publicity Secretary, Bolaji Abdullahi; Senator Dino Melaye; former ADC National Chairman Ralph Nwosu; and ex-Cross River State Governor Liyel Imoke, alongside other political actors.

The Electoral Act 2022 had allowed political parties to select candidates through direct primaries involving all registered members, delegate-based indirect primaries, or consensus arrangements agreed by party leadership.

However, the revised Electoral Act recently approved by the National Assembly and signed into law by President Bola Tinubu on February 18 now limits parties to direct primaries and consensus methods only, a move that has sparked widespread reactions within political circles.

The amendment also reduces campaign and primary election timelines, while stipulating that funds for the Independent National Electoral Commission must be released six months ahead of elections, compared to the earlier provision of 12 months.

The opposition leaders are expected to make their position known after the meeting as consultations continue. Further details are awaited.
